TL;DR Summary

Canadian authorities are battling wildfires across the country, with 35,000 residents under evacuation orders in British Columbia and a state of emergency declared. Fire crews are also working to control blazes in the Northwest Territories, where drier and windier weather conditions are approaching. Nearly 20,000 residents have evacuated in Yellowknife, the capital of the Northwest Territories, as 237 wildfires burn in the area. Canada has experienced a record number of wildfires this year, causing smoke to affect parts of the United States. The Canadian government has approved federal assistance and is deploying assets from the Canadian Armed Forces to aid in evacuations.
